Evans <br />Director, eWCB <br /> <br />TO: <br /> <br />Members, CWCB <br /> <br />FROM: <br /> <br />Dan Merriman <br />Greg Espegren <br /> <br />DATE: <br /> <br />March 22, 1999 <br /> <br />SUBJECT: <br /> <br />Agenda Item IS, March 29-30, 1999, Board Meeting <br />Instream Flow Program - Instream Flow Subcommittee Report <br /> <br />Attached, please find a copy of the Board's "Instream Flow Subcommittee Summary Report". This <br />report was prepared to satisfY one of the objectives under Goal 3, "Environmental Conflict <br />Resolution", of the Board's Long Range Plan, Specifically, the Board's Program Evaluation <br />objective was to "establish an Instream Flow Advisory Committee by July 1995 with appropriate <br />representatives from water development, environmental, and wildlife interests, and with local, state <br />and federal agencies for the purpose of identifYing significant public concerns and to provide <br />strategies for resolving any identified concems to the CWCB by January 1997." <br /> <br />The report summarizes the issues identified during the Instream Flow Subcommittee process and it <br />concludes "the Board's general policy of considering issues on a case-by-case basis is probably the <br />best strategy for dealing with the issues raised by the Subcommittee participants also. A case-by-case <br />strategy allows the Board to remain responsive to public concerns and develop unique solutions to <br />complex water-related issues as those issues mature within specific topical and/or geographical <br />areas." <br /> <br />A draft of the "Instream Flow Subcommittee Summary Report" was distributed to the Board at its <br />November 1998 meeting. At that time, the Board authorized staffto release the draft report to the <br />public for comments, Notice of the release (attached) was mailed to everyone on the Board's <br />Instream Flow Subcommittee mailing list. The report was also posted on the Board's Internet site. <br /> <br />Staff presented its summary of the Subcommittee process and the recommendations contained in the <br />report at the Board's January 1999 meeting, The Board also provided an opportunity for oral <br />comments from members of the public, The Board heard from Steve Glazer (High Country Citizens <br />Alliance), Melinda Kassin and David Nickum (Trout Unlimited), who each expressed a general <br />. dissatisfaction with the Subcommittee process and the resulting report. <br />
